WebAlthough Carver did not subscribe to a particular literary movement, scholars generally consider the author a minimalist. WebRaymond Carver - Neighbors. 1023 Words5 Pages. The short story ”Neighbors” is about an American couple living in an apartment complex. They feel alone amongst their friends, as if the only thing they have time for is to work. WebRaymond Clevie Carver, Jr. was born on May 25, 1938 and died on August 2, 1988. Carver was an American short story writer and poet. Carver is considered a major American writer of the late 20th century and also a major force in the revitalization of the short story in the 1980s.
